Birch Tree Removal in Pottstown, PA
Birch tree removal services involve the careful and efficient elimination of birch trees that are dead, damaged, or pose a risk to property or safety. These projects typically include removing trees that have become hazardous due to disease, storm damage, or age, as well as clearing space for new landscaping or construction. Homeowners considering this service should understand the importance of proper removal techniques to prevent damage to surrounding property, as well as the need for appropriate equipment and disposal methods for the tree debris.
Property owners often want to know about the scope of the removal process, including whether stumps will be ground down or left in place, and if any permits are required for tree removal in their area. It’s also helpful to consider the overall impact on the landscape, such as replanting options or how the removal might affect existing trees and garden features. Clarifying these details in advance can ensure the project aligns with property goals and local regulations.

Birch Tree Removal Questions
When is tree removal necessary for birch trees? Tree removal may be needed if the birch is severely damaged, diseased, or poses a safety risk to nearby structures or people.
What signs indicate a birch tree needs removal? Signs include extensive decay, dead branches, leaning, or visible damage that cannot be safely repaired.
Are there any restrictions on removing birch trees? Local regulations or property restrictions may apply; it's important to check if permits are required before removal.
What should property owners consider before removing a birch tree? Consider the tree’s size, location, and potential impact on the landscape or nearby utilities during planning.
